After almost 200 flights (http://www.flytrex.com/fpenseyres/) with my Phantom I can assure you that these settings are fine!

Naza V2 settings:
1st level protection set to 10.6 (loss 0.4)
2nd level protection set to 10.1 (loss 0.4)
